Grand Pitch is the standard name for a major drop on the East Branch Penobscot in the Patten / Baxter State Park region, in Aroostook County's Katahdin gateway country. The falls is a classic East Branch feature, reached by Baxter / IAT access roads and well-known to paddlers and backcountry travelers. Flow is strong year-round and the ledges are slick; this is a viewing and photo stop, not a swim.

Getting there
From Patten, take Route 159 toward the Baxter State Park / Matagamon gate and follow the approved access roads into the East Branch corridor toward the mapped coordinates. The last stretch is on park or working-forest roads. Bring maps and time.
